Ophelia

Ophelia is a very complex character.  She loves a man who loves her back and can not be with her.  Although Shakespear hnts that Hamlet and her had snuck around and did things with her she doesn't seem to be able to handle it.  She seems very unstable, so the death of her father being killed by the man she loves, may have been the reason she went crazy.  Some believe that she loved Hamlet so much that seeing him go "mad" she too went mad.  I do feel sorry for her because Hamlet is able to "pretend" while she just goes insane, everyone treats her like a mental paitent while Hamlet is allowed to roam freely.  If I were to direct the play I'm not exactly sure how i would interpret Ophelia.  She is such a complex character there is no right way of interpreting her.
